Donne, John
Poems By J.D. With Elegies on the Authors Death. London: M[iles]. F[lesher]. for John Marriot, 1633
4to (190 x 137 mm). With the two-leaf gathering 2A containing "The Printer to the Understanders" and "Hexastichon Biblioplæ" by Marriot inserted after A4, 3 woodcut initials; title with lower corner renewed and extensive early pen trials overall, penwork also on A3, first three leaves washed, lacking the preliminary and terminal blanks, occasional dampstaining and dust soiling. Modern paneled calf antique.
First collected edition of the greatest of all the metaphysical poets and the editio princeps for virtually all of Donne's poems. This edition was based on manuscripts derived from the author's archives and provided the best seventeenth-century text of Donne's poems, although six further editions would appear by 1669. First, uncancelled state of Nn1, with the recto set without running head and with thirty-five lines of text.
REFERENCES:STC 7045; ESTC S121864; Grolier/Donne 81; Grolier/English 25; Grolier/Langland to Wither 71; Grolier/Wither to Prior 286; Hayward 54; Keynes, Donne 78; Pforzheimer 296
